Governor, CM condole Jayalalithaa's demise

Tawi, Decemeber 06: Governor N.N. Vohra has expressed grief over the sad demise of Ms. Jayalalitha Jayaraman, Chief Minister of Tamil Nadu.

In a message of condolence the Governor described her as a popular leader who has left an indelible impression on the Indian . He prayed for the peace to the departed soul and conveyed his sympathy to the bereaved family.

Chief Minister, Mehbooba Mufti in her message has expressed shock and grief over the passing away of Tamil Nadu Chief Minister, J. Jayalalithaa.

The Chief Minister described Jayalalithaa as a leader of masses who would be remembered long for introducing many innovative schemes and programmes for public welfare. She said the late leader was one of the highly learned politicians of the country.

In her condolence message to the newly elected Chief Minister of Tamil Nadu, O. Panneerselvam, the Chief Minister said J. Jayalalithaa was an example personified of women empowerment who brought a unique style to country's politics.
